This cuvée comes from grapes bought on the vine from local organic winemakers. The nose is very fruity (lemon, pineapple), with hints of aniseed. It is pleasantly minty. On the palate it is taut and exudes lemony aromas and a long, minty finish.

Vin de France Le P'tit Blanc du Tue Boeuf Clos du Tue-Boeuf serve at a temperature of 12°C. It will pair perfectly with the following dishes: Caviar daubergines, Escargots, Saumon et petits légumes à la sauce orange.

    Information about domain Clos du Tue-Boeuf

    The origins of Clos du Tue-Boeuf in les Montils can be traced back to the Middle Ages. The Puzelat family, who have been running the property since 1990, also have a long established presence in the region (from the 15th century). The vineyard’s 16 hectares of flint clay on Blois chalk straddle Touraine and Cheverny. The vines have been cultivated organically since 1996 and vinification processes are low intervention and avoid the use of additives (indigenous yeasts only and very low doses of sulphites). The Puzelat brothers, Jean-Marie and Thierry, work with nature to create fine and very easy-to-drink organic wines with plenty of character.
